Special Screening: The Moelln Letters

Followed by a discussion about the film

A moving insight into the significance of memories and the gaps in German remembrance culture. The screening is being held in cooperation with the Petra Kelly Foundation, the ‘München erinnern’ initiative, Lets Dok Bayern and Amnesty's Munich anti-racism group. It will be followed by a discussion with director Martina Priessner and Yasemin and Engin Kılıç, the parents of the murdered Selçuk Kılıç.

About

Germany, November 1992. In a racist attack, three of İbrahim Arslan’s family members perish in a fire. Thirty years later, İbrahim discovers thousands of letters of solidarity, forgotten in the city archive. We accompany the family as they navigate their profound trauma.
